There's a book I read when I was younger. It was entitled "Oh, the Places You'll Go!" written by Dr. Seuss. It was full of fun rhymes like this...
Oh, the places you'll go!
There is fun to be done!
There are points to be scored.
There are games to be won.
The idea of the book is that you will go many places in life and experience many things. Sometimes those things will be fun and exciting. But sometimes, as you continue reading, sometimes you go to places that aren't fun or exciting.
I'm sorry to say so
but, sadly, it's true
that Bang-ups
and Hang-ups
can happen to you.
Dr. Seuss wrote that life sometimes takes us to places that we don't expect to go. He encourages you to just keep going, no matter the ups and downs of life. In the Bible, we read that God promises to be with you in all those ups and downs of life. As a believer, I know that wherever I go in life, God goes with me everywhere! I can't always see Him, but by faith I trust He is there and He will help me.
